01. DATOS GENERALES
Producto | TOTVS RH | ||||||
---|---|---|---|---|---|---|---|
Línea de producto: | Línea Protheus | ||||||
Segmento: | RH | ||||||
Módulo: | SIGAGPE - Gestión de Personal. | ||||||
Función: |
| ||||||
País: | Paraguay (PAR) | ||||||
Ticket: | 17680415 | ||||||
Requisito/Story/Issue (informe el requisito vinculado): | DNOMI-1353 |
02. SITUACIÓN/REQUISITO
En la rutina Vacaciones (GPEM031), al realizar el cálculo; se identifica que no está imprimiendo el valor en la columna Valor del concepto 016 - Vacaciones Anticipadas.
03. SOLUCIÓN
Se realizaron los siguientes cambios en la fórmula 016VAC - Vacaciones Anticipadas:
- Se sustituye el mnemónico IMPVACFIN por IMPVACDIS.
Para mayor información sobre los cambios realizados, se recomienda leer el punto Fórmulas de la sección 04. INFORMACIÓN ADICIONAL.
¡IMPORTANTE!
Este documento atiende al producto estándar, por lo que si cuenta con una formulación personalizada (fórmulas de usuario, tablas alfanuméricas de usuario, etc.) deberá ser ajustada conforme a su necesidad.
- Respaldar el repositorio (RPO).
- Aplicar el parche correspondiente a la issue DNOMI-1481.
- Verificar que las rutinas actualizadas en el repositorio, coincidan con las descritas en el encabezado del presente Documento Técnico, y que las fechas sean iguales o superiores.
- Regeneración de la formulación:
NOTA
En caso de contar con formulación estándar nativa; solo debe entrar a las rutinas Fórmulas (GPEA290) de manera que el sistema realice la actualización automática de la fórmula 016VAC - Vacaciones Anticipadas.
Si tiene personalizaciones en la formulación, como lo son Fórmulas de usuario; realizar los siguientes pasos.
- Generar archivos Excel de las tablas, antes de los cambios:
- Ejecutar la rutina “Consultas | Archivos | Genéricos” y Exportar a Excel la información (Opción Exp. CSV”), de las tablas RC2 y RC3
- Guardar los archivos de Excel generados (antes del cambio).
- Respaldar Encabezado de Fórmulas (RC2):
- Estándar: Las fórmulas que el origen sea ‘S_’.
- Cliente: Las fórmulas que el origen sea ‘U_’.
- Borrar: todos los registros (ZAP).
- Respaldar Detalle de Fórmulas (RC3):
- Estándar: Las fórmulas que el origen sea ‘S_’.
- Cliente: Las fórmulas que el origen sea ‘U_’.
- Borrar: todos los registros (ZAP).
- Carga de Formulación estándar:
- Ingresar a la rutina de Fórmulas, ubicada en "Actualizaciones | Definic. Cálculo | Fórmulas" (GPEA290); para que se carguen las fórmulas estándar en automático.
- Generar archivos Excel de las tablas, antes de los cambios:
- Contar con información en los catálogos utilizados en el Cálculo de Nómina.
- Tipos de Procedimiento.
- Procesos.
- Conceptos.
- Conceptos por proceso.
- Fórmulas.
- Mnemónicos.
- Criterios de Acumulación.
- Periodos.
- Tablas Alfanuméricas.
- Empleados.
- Incidencias por Empleado:
- Informar una incidencia con el concepto 016 - Vacaciones Anticipadas; para el Empleado, Periodo y Procedimiento creados previamente.
Vacaciones (GPEM031):
- Ingresar a la rutina Vacaciones, ubicada en el módulo Gestión de Personal - SIGAGPE (Miscelánea | Cálculos).
- Seleccionar el empleado que realizará el cálculo.
- En la sección "Encabezado de vacaciones" dar clic en "Incluir".
- Informar los datos solicitados en el encabezado de vacaciones:
Proc de Cálculo: Ejemplo "VAC"
Periodo: Ejemplo "202306"
Fecha Inicial: Ejemplo"20/06/2023”
Días vacaciones: Ejemplo "18"
- Grabar los cambios, nuevamente en la rutina de Vacaciones, desplegar el menú "Otras Acciones" y dar clic en la opción "Calcular".
- Validar que el Cálculo de Vacaciones finalizó de forma exitosa.
- Seleccionar el registro nuevamente en la sección "Encabezado de vacaciones" y dar clic en "Visualizar".
- Verificar que el concepto 016 - Vacaciones Anticipadas, ya muestra valores en las columnas Referencia y Valor.
- Si fue activado el TRACE, validar el proceso de cálculo de la fórmula 016VAC - Vacaciones Anticipadas, como se indica en el punto Fórmulas de la sección 04. INFORMACIÓN ADICIONAL.
Recibo de Pago (GPEA630):
- Ingresar a la rutina Recibo de Pago, ubicada en el módulo Gestión de Personal - SIGAGPE (Consultas | Archivos).
- Seleccionar al empleado que se le realizó el Cálculo de Vacaciones:
- Dar clic en el botón de Visualizar.
- Verificar que el concepto 016 - Vacaciones Anticipadas, ya muestra valores en las columnas Referencia y Base.
04. INFORMACIÓN ADICIONAL
Fórmulas
Se modifica la fórmula 016VAC - Vacaciones Anticipadas, para utilizar el mnemónico IMPVACDIS:
Operación | Fórmula | Secuencia | 1a Expresión | Op. 1 | 2a Expresión | Resultado | Comentario |
---|---|---|---|---|---|---|---|
Sin cambios | 016VAC | 000001 | # | TRACE_ON | |||
Sin cambios | 016VAC | 000002 | NOCALCULA | SI_IGUAL | 1 | FINAL | |
Sin cambios | 016VAC | 000003 | INCIMPINC | SI_IGUAL | 0 | CONT_04 | |
Sin cambios | 016VAC | 000004 | # SI INCIMPINC > 0 | SUSTITUYE | En caso de que existan incidencias, se mueve al mnemónico IMPACDIS, el valor informado en la incidencia. | ||
Sin cambios | 016VAC | 000005 | INCIMPINC | SI_MENOR | 0 | CONT_01 | |
Se modifica | 016VAC | 000006 | MUEVE | INCIMPINC | IMPVACDIS | ||
Sin cambios | 016VAC | 000007 | CONT_01 | ETIQUETA | Se realiza el ajuste del valor almacenado en el mnemónico IMPVACDIS. | ||
Sin cambios | 016VAC | 000008 | # SI INCIMPINC > 0 | AJUSTA | |||
Sin cambios | 016VAC | 000009 | INCIMPINC | SI_MAYOR | 0 | CONT_02 | |
Se modifica | 016VAC | 000010 | IMPVACDIS | SUMA | INCIMPINC | IMPVACDIS | |
Sin cambios | 016VAC | 000011 | CONT_02 | ETIQUETA | En caso de que existan incidencias, se mueve al mnemónico IMPACDIS, la unidad informado en la incidencia. | ||
Sin cambios | 016VAC | 000012 | # SI INCUNIINC > 0 | SUSTITUYE | |||
Sin cambios | 016VAC | 000013 | INCUNIINC | SI_MENOR | 0 | CONT_03 | |
Sin cambios | 016VAC | 000014 | MUEVE | INCUNIINC | AUSVACDIS | ||
Sin cambios | 016VAC | 000015 | CONT_03 | ETIQUETA | Se realiza el ajuste del valor almacenado en el mnemónico AUSVACDIS. | ||
Sin cambios | 016VAC | 000016 | # SI INCUNIINC > 0 | AJUSTA | |||
Sin cambios | 016VAC | 000017 | INCUNIINC | SI_MAYOR | 0 | CONT_04 | |
Sin cambios | 016VAC | 000018 | AUSVACDIS | SUMA | INCUNIINC | AUSVACDIS | |
Sin cambios | 016VAC | 000019 | CONT_04 | ETIQUETA | Se realiza el redondeo del valor correspondiente a vacaciones. | ||
Sin cambios | 016VAC | 000020 | # REDONDEA HACIA ARRIBA | ||||
Se modifica | 016VAC | 000021 | IMPVACDIS | RESIDUO | 1 | NAUX_01 | |
Sin cambios | 016VAC | 000022 | NAUX_01 | SI_IGUAL | 0 | CONT_05 | |
Sin cambios | 016VAC | 000023 | 1 | RESTA | NAUX_01 | NAUX_02 | |
Se modifica | 016VAC | 000024 | IMPVACDIS | SUMA | NAUX_02 | IMPVACDIS | |
Sin cambios | 016VAC | 000025 | CONT_05 | ETIQUETA | Se reportan los valores y unidades correspondientes a vacaciones. | ||
Se modifica | 016VAC | 000026 | MUEVE | IMPVACDIS | IMPORTE | ||
Sin cambios | 016VAC | 000027 | MUEVE | AUSVACDIS | UNIDADES | ||
Sin cambios | 016VAC | 000028 | FINAL | ETIQUETA |
Solución disponible para versión 12.1.33 (con garantía extendida) o superiores.¡IMPORTANTE!
05. ASUNTOS RELACIONADOS
Documento de Referencia de la Localización de Paraguay:
DT Localización Paraguay (SIGAGPE) - Protheus 12